Lebanon to Piermont is 34.7 miles and takes about 45m via I 91, Route 10, and I 89, with a fuel budget near $6 and enough daylight to finish in a day. This brief journey stays within the Northeast region, specifically within New Hampshire. Given its short distance and highway focus, it’s an easy day trip. You’ll spend most of your time on the interstate, making it a straightforward and efficient way to get from point A to point B. This is a highway-focused drive, with 93% of the 34.7 miles spent on interstates like I 91 and I 89. The longest uninterrupted stretch you'll encounter is 21.4 miles on I 91. You can expect a relatively fast-paced experience for most of the trip. While primarily interstate, there are brief transitions to Route 10, offering a slight change in scenery. The profile suggests a consistent driving experience, largely characterized by efficient, high-speed travel.
